Gnome 活动搜索不显示大多数文件

Gnome 活动搜索不显示大多数文件

我需要帮助解决有关的问题Gnome 文件搜索

即使这些文件已正确索引并被 Tracker 找到,我也无法在 Gnome 活动搜索中找到大多数文件。从下图可以看出,tracker-needle 正确找到了“ciao”目录,而 shell 却找不到。Tracker 是“文件”搜索提供商吗?如果是,为什么没有出现结果?

在 Debian 9 上,Gnome 3.22.2

答案1

为什么 Gnome Search 找不到您的文件?

嗯,默认情况下,Gnome 仅索引直接位于您的主目录或文件夹桌面、文档、下载、音乐、图片和视频中的文件。

有没有办法在其他文件夹中搜索?

是的,有。
要将文件夹添加到索引中gnome-control-center,请打开,打开“搜索”菜单,单击小齿轮符号并切换到“其他”选项卡。现在,您可以通过单击加号来添加您选择的文件夹,不幸的是,这仅适用于与您的主文件夹位于同一驱动器上的文件夹。

如何索引位于主文件夹以外的驱动器上的文件?

为此,您需要将想要索引的目录绑定到位于主驱动器上的文件夹。

例如使用:

cd ~/
mkdir ./searchdirectory
sudo mount --bind /some/directory ./searchdirectory

为了使其永久生效,您需要在“/etc/fstab”中写入一个新条目。

例如这样:

/some/directory /home/youruser/searchdirectory none bind 0 0

答案2

如果您没有安装“tracker”,则滚轮似乎未启用。跟踪器索引磁盘上的文件。默认情况下,ubuntu 中不启用此功能。

sudo apt install tracker

看到这个漏洞(虽然我不确定我是否同意这是一个 bug)。在阅读 @FelixEdelmann 提供的 bug 链接时发现了这一点

相关内容